More about Comment Debord

Overview of Indie Rock musician Comment Debord

Comment Canadian rock and indie rock guitarist Debord is from Montreal. His music is renowned for its uncompromising, unadulterated sound, which combines aspects of classic Rock with more recent Indie Rock influences. Gritty vocals, sophisticated guitar playing, and hard-driving rhythms all combine to make Debord's music distinctive and forceful.

The Montreal music scene, which has a long history of giving birth to ground-breaking Rock and Indie Rock performers, is reflected in Debord's music. His music draws strongly from both contemporary Indie Rock bands like Arcade Fire and The Strokes as well as vintage Rock bands like Led Zeppelin and The Rolling Stones. Debord has a devoted following of admirers who value his straightforward and genuine approach to music because to his distinctive style and sound.

Comment Debord is an accomplished musician who has established himself in the rock and independent rock scenes. His work is a reflection of his love of music and dedication to developing a sound that is both classic and contemporary. Whether you prefer traditional rock or contemporary indie rock, Debord's music is certain to make an impact.

What are the most popular songs for Indie Rock musician Comment Debord?

Comment Debord is a musician from Montreal, Canada, who has made a reputation for himself in the rock and indie rock music scenes by fusing numerous musical styles in his songs in a distinctive way. Some of his most popular songs are "Papier foil," "Chalet," "Ville fantombe," "Lovely Day," "blood pareil," "Mots d'Eglise," "Bay Window," "Chandail principal," "Travailleur autonome," and "Quatorze piastres de l'heure."

The song "Papier foil" exemplifies Debord's ability to flawlessly blend many musical genres, and the song "Chalet" has a catchy chorus that lingers in your head long after you've finished listening. The melancholy music "Ville fantombe" is ideal for a rainy day, while the uplifting number "Lovely Day" will have you tapping your feet. While "Bay Window" has a distinctive sound that will keep you interested, "Mots d'Eglise" is a lovely song that highlights Debord's vocal range. Tracks like "Chandail principal" and "Travailleur autonome" are excellent for road trips and have upbeat beats, respectively. Finally, the song "Quatorze piastres de l'heure" is ideal for a relaxing Sunday.

Comment Everyone can enjoy Debord's music, and his best songs are proof of his musical variety. You're bound to find something you adore in his discography, whether you're in the mood for a happy song or something more eerie.
